1.2                         OBJECTIVES OF THE PROJECT

The objective of the project is to design a device that will recharge 12v car lead acid battery when discharged, a battery charger that will shut off the charging process once the battery attains full charge. This prevents overcharging of the battery so that, the charger can be left unattended.

1.3                       SIGNIFICANCE OF THE PROJECT

This device charges 12v acid battery mainly, however, if the output voltages are adjusted can be used to charge battery of lower or higher voltages. Apart from charging batteries, this device can also be used as a battery level monitor due to the battery level feature it contains.

1.4     ADVANTAGES OF AUTOMATIC BATTERY CHARGER

The main advantages of this battery charger over other chargers is the ability of the charger to indicate battery charging levels and also the ability to stop charging when the battery is fully charged and resume charging when the battery level drops below  the set level.
